Specifications
Voltage - Clamping (Max) @ Ipp: 70.1V
Supplier Device Package: DO-214AA (SMBJ)
Package / Case: DO-214AA, SMB
Mounting Type: Surface Mount
Operating Temperature: -55°C ~ 150°C (TJ)
Capacitance @ Frequency: --
Applications: General Purpose
Power Line Protection: No
Power - Peak Pulse: 1000W (1kW)
Current - Peak Pulse (10/1000µs): 14.3A
Series: 1KSMB
Voltage - Breakdown (Min): 48.5V
Voltage - Reverse Standoff (Typ): 43.6V
Bidirectional Channels: 1
Type: Zener
Moisture Sensitivity Level (MSL): --
Part Status: Active
Lead Free Status / RoHS Status: --
Packaging: Tape & Reel (TR)

TVS (Transient Voltage Suppressor) diodes are designed to protect electronic circuits against electrostatic discharge (ESD) and surges of transient overvoltage. The 1KSMB51CA is a popular transient voltage suppression (TVS) diode. This diode is contained in a SMA (Surface Mounted Assembly) package and is designed to protect sensitive electronic circuitry from voltage transients induced by lightning or other causes.

Application Field and Working Principle

The 1KSMB51CA transient voltage suppression diode is designed to provide a high level of protection against electrostatic discharge (ESD), inductive switching, and other sources of power surges. Due to its low capacitance and high peak power rating, it is well-suited for a variety of high-speed and low frequency applications. The 1KSMB51CA is suitable for ESD protection in a wide range of consumer electronics, including computers, networking equipment, mobile phones, tablets, and audio/video equipment.

The 1KSMB51CA diode’s working principle is to provide overvoltage protection against potential damage to sensitive components and circuits from high voltage transients. The 1KSMB51CA is a bilateral device, meaning the diode operates in both directions. When a high voltage is applied, the diode begins to conduct current. The diode effectively "absorbs" the surge and protects the downstream components from potential damage. When the transient voltage is removed, the diode returns to its open-circuit state and continues to provide protection.

The 1KSMB51CA also has a unique voltage clamping feature that helps to protect against overvoltage conditions. In response to a high voltage transient, the diode will limit the peak voltage to a specific value, known as the clamping voltage. This helps to protect sensitive downstream components from further damage.
